Output 320682758fe9e68c8cb06d17710c080976c4c9d0ae00e9532c1dd2e671cc6405:0

value
43348000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c13474ef22b4fb189c0f4762493c74a9e5e78936 OP_EQUAL
address
MRWjVDNBAAzdNUsjFFbPzWbCh4ZCjwkJUy
transaction
320682758fe9e68c8cb06d17710c080976c4c9d0ae00e9532c1dd2e671cc6405
spent
true